A pound of flesh is a phrase that has been used in literature and everyday language for centuries. It is a metaphorical expression that refers to a debt or obligation that must be repaid, often at great personal cost. The phrase is most commonly associated with William Shakespeare's play, The Merchant of Venice, in which the character Shylock demands a pound of flesh as payment for a debt owed to him. All the parts of speech in English are used to make sentences. All sentences include two parts: the subject and the verb (this is also known as the predicate). The subject is the person or thing that does something or that is described in the sentence. The verb is the action the person or thing takes or the description of the person or thing. If a sentence doesn’t have a subject and a verb, it is not a complete sentence (e.g., In the sentence “Went to bed,” we don’t know who went to bed).
